Transaction 85156b93e95cd1c4ac3291136466389f3cc7aa141b6b8d678a64f35cd42bc16f

2 Input
2 Outputs
  • 85156b93e95cd1c4ac3291136466389f3cc7aa141b6b8d678a64f35cd42bc16f:0
  • value  1562476
    address  bc1qxkxp3msnmw75x7a3jrd2k0lxyhm25eg36n4hnm
  • 85156b93e95cd1c4ac3291136466389f3cc7aa141b6b8d678a64f35cd42bc16f:1
  • value  1000654
    address  186Ws3tNpfMCZBkEtGivkpjvhHLAiDiL4v